Automated Decision-Making
If you reside in the EEA, you have the right to object to processing based solely on automated decision-making (which includes profiling) when such decision-making has legal implications or significantly affects you.
We engage in fully automated decision-making that has legal or significant effects using customer data.
Our processor Shopify employs limited automated decision-making to prevent fraud, which does not have legal or significant effects on you.
Services involving elements of automated decision-making include:
- Temporary denylist of IP addresses linked to repeated failed transactions, lasting a few hours.
- Temporary denylist of credit cards associated with denied IP addresses, lasting a few days.

The duration that a cookie remains on your device depends on whether it is a “persistent” or “session” cookie. Session cookies last until you stop browsing, while persistent cookies last until they expire or are deleted. Most of the cookies we utilize are persistent, expiring between 30 minutes and two years from the date they are downloaded.
You can manage cookies in various ways. Please note that removing or blocking cookies may negatively impact your experience, and some areas of our website may not be fully accessible.
Most browsers automatically accept cookies, but you can choose whether or not to accept them through your browser settings, often found in the “Tools” or “Preferences” menu. For further information on how to adjust your browser settings or how to block, manage, or filter cookies, please refer to your browser’s help section or websites such as www.allaboutcookies.org.
